Current Provider Offers:

Understanding AWS VPS Server: Benefits and Best Practices

Introduction to AWS VPS Server

In today’s fast-paced digital landscape, businesses require reliable and scalable infrastructure to support their online operations. The AWS VPS server (Virtual Private Server) has emerged as a top choice for companies seeking to balance control, performance, and cost. Unlike traditional VPS hosting solutions, AWS offers a robust environment that leverages the power of cloud computing to provide enhanced flexibility and scalability.

This article delves into the key features of AWS VPS servers, exploring how they stack up against conventional VPS options. We’ll also discuss the significant benefits that AWS VPS provides, including heightened security measures and a pay-as-you-go pricing model, making it an attractive solution for businesses of all sizes. Additionally, we will outline best practices for optimizing your AWS VPS server, ensuring that you get the most out of this powerful hosting solution.

Whether you’re a startup looking to launch your first application or an established company aiming to enhance your digital infrastructure, understanding the capabilities and advantages of the AWS VPS server is essential for making informed decisions that can propel your business forward.

What is an AWS VPS Server?

Definition and Overview of AWS VPS Hosting

AWS VPS (Virtual Private Server) hosting refers to a virtualized server environment within Amazon Web Services (AWS) that mimics a dedicated server’s capabilities while operating on shared physical hardware. AWS offers a range of services and resources that empower users to launch, manage, and scale their VPS environments easily. Unlike traditional hosting solutions, AWS VPS servers provide enhanced virtualization features, enabling users to utilize AWS’s powerful infrastructure to host applications, websites, and databases efficiently.

With AWS VPS, businesses gain direct access to AWS’s global network of data centers, which are designed for high availability and low latency. This ensures that applications can perform reliably and efficiently regardless of user location. AWS VPS hosting combines the flexibility of cloud computing with the performance of dedicated infrastructure, making it an attractive solution for businesses of all sizes.

Key Features of AWS VPS Servers

AWS VPS servers come packed with numerous features that distinguish them from other hosting solutions. Some of the key attributes include:

  • Elasticity: AWS allows users to scale their resources up or down according to their specific needs. This flexibility ensures that businesses only pay for what they use, making AWS VPS ideal for fluctuating workloads.
  • Performance: With optimized computing power, storage, and networking capabilities, AWS VPS servers provide high performance for demanding applications.
  • Global Reach: AWS operates numerous data centers worldwide, allowing businesses to deploy their VPS servers closer to their users, resulting in reduced latency and improved user experience.
  • Advanced Security: AWS VPS hosting comes with built-in security features, including firewalls, encryption, and compliance certifications, allowing businesses to safeguard their data effectively.
  • Integration with AWS Services: AWS VPS servers seamlessly integrate with other AWS products such as Amazon RDS, Amazon S3, and AWS Lambda, creating a powerful ecosystem for application development and management.

Comparison with Traditional VPS Solutions

When comparing AWS VPS servers to traditional VPS hosting solutions, several critical differences emerge. Traditional VPS providers typically run their services on fixed hardware with defined resources and limited scalability. In contrast, AWS VPS servers leverage a cloud-based infrastructure that allows for more efficient resource allocation and management. Below are some key differences:

  • Scalability: Traditional VPS solutions often require manual intervention to scale resources, which can result in downtime and resource wastage. AWS VPS servers, however, enable automatic scaling, ensuring that you can handle spikes in traffic immediately without service interruptions.
  • Cost Structure: Traditional VPS hosts generally use fixed pricing models with set resource limits. AWS VPS operates on a pay-as-you-go model, ensuring that businesses only pay for the resources they utilize, which can lead to significant cost savings.
  • Performance Variability: Traditional VPS commits resources to specific users, which can lead to performance degradation if the physical server experiences overutilization. AWS resources are distributed across a vast network, allowing for improved performance and lower chances of resource exhaustion.
  • Management and Monitoring: AWS provides powerful management and monitoring tools (like Amazon CloudWatch) that offer real-time insights and automated responses to system changes, unlike many traditional VPS hosts that may lack such sophisticated tools.

Ultimately, while traditional VPS solutions may be adequate for smaller applications or websites, AWS VPS servers provide robust features that cater to modern business needs, enabling greater performance, efficiency, and scalability.

Conclusion

Understanding the concept of AWS VPS servers is crucial for businesses looking to leverage cloud technology for their operations. By offering a blend of virtualized resources, advanced features, and enhanced security, AWS VPS hosting presents a compelling alternative to traditional hosting solutions. As organizations continue to digitalize and seek raw computational power, AWS VPS stands as a powerful option that meets the dynamic needs of growing businesses, ensuring they can operate seamlessly in today’s digital landscape.

An infographic illustrating the benefits of using an AWS VPS server, featuring elements like scalability and flexibility for growing businesses, enhanced security features, and a cost-efficient pay-as-you-go pricing model. Include icons or visuals representing each benefit, such as a growing graph for scalability, a shield for security, and a wallet for cost efficiency. The overall design should be modern and tech-inspired, with a color palette that reflects Amazon Web Services branding.

Benefits of Using AWS VPS Server

Scalability and Flexibility for Growing Businesses

AWS VPS server solutions are widely recognized for their unmatched scalability and flexibility, making them ideal for businesses of all sizes—especially those in growth phases. As your business demand increases, AWS allows for seamless scaling of resources without experiencing downtime. This scalability is not merely limited to CPU and RAM; you can extend storage as necessary, enabling businesses to adapt to fluctuating workloads efficiently.

With AWS, you have the convenience to quickly add or remove instances based on your changing needs. This means if you expect seasonal traffic spikes or sudden user growth, you can scale your VPS resources accordingly. Moreover, AWS automatically distributes incoming application traffic across multiple targets—such as Amazon EC2 instances—in a single region, ensuring high availability and reliability.

Enhanced Security Features Offered by AWS

When it comes to online security, AWS VPS servers provide robust features that are critical for safeguarding sensitive data. AWS employs a shared security responsibility model, in which AWS manages the underlying infrastructure’s security while you handle the security of your applications and data.

Key security features include firewall configurations through Virtual Private Cloud (VPC), network segmentation, and encryption options for both data at rest and data in transit. Additionally, AWS adheres to various compliance standards such as PCI-DSS, HIPAA, and GDPR, enabling businesses to meet regulatory requirements with confidence.

Another significant aspect of AWS’s security capability is its identity and access management (IAM) tools, which allow you to define user permissions and control who can access your AWS resources, reducing the risk of unauthorized access.

By using AWS’s security practices, businesses can maintain operational integrity while protecting themselves from potential threats and vulnerabilities.

Cost Efficiency and Pay-as-You-Go Pricing Model

Cost efficiency is a major reason why businesses opt for AWS VPS servers. Traditional hosting solutions often involve fixed costs for resources that may not be fully utilized. AWS addresses this issue through its pay-as-you-go pricing model. This flexible billing structure allows you to pay only for the resources you actually consume, helping to optimize your overall IT budget.

With AWS, you can easily forecast your monthly expenses by leveraging tools that provide insights into your usage and spending. This ensures that you’re not incurring unnecessary costs during low-traffic periods, and it opens the door for businesses, especially startups, to maximize their budget.

Moreover, AWS offers various pricing plans, such as reserved instances and spot instances, further enhancing cost efficiency. Reserved instances allow businesses to commit to using AWS services for a specified term, which can substantially decrease overall costs. On the other hand, spot instances let users bid on unused AWS capacity at much lower prices, catering to businesses with flexible workloads.

By adopting an AWS VPS server, companies can effectively manage and reduce their operational costs while benefiting from a highly efficient, resource-rich platform conducive to growth and innovation.

Conclusion

In summary, choosing an AWS VPS server offers numerous advantages that can significantly impact the efficiency and security of your business operations. The scalable nature of AWS ensures you can grow without limitations, while the robust security measures help protect your valuable data. Coupled with the cost-effective pricing model, AWS VPS servers present an incredibly attractive option for businesses aiming for sustainable growth and enhanced operational resilience.

As companies continue to evolve in increasingly digital landscapes, leveraging the benefits of AWS VPS hosting will be essential for maintaining a competitive edge.

Create an informative and visually engaging illustration depicting best practices for optimizing an AWS VPS server. The image should highlight essential configuration tips for performance optimization, maintenance and monitoring techniques, and AWS tools for enhanced management and security. Include visual elements such as a well-organized server room, performance graphs, maintenance schedules, and icons representing AWS services. The overall theme should convey a sense of efficiency and technological advancement, emphasizing the importance of optimization for AWS VPS servers.

Best Practices for Optimizing Your AWS VPS Server

Optimizing your AWS VPS server is crucial to ensuring that you reap the full benefits of this powerful cloud hosting solution. By implementing best practices, you can enhance performance, ensure security, and maintain efficient operation over time. Below are key strategies to help you optimize your AWS VPS server effectively.

Essential Configuration Tips for Performance Optimization

To maximize the performance of your AWS VPS server, proper configuration is vital. Here are some essential tips to follow:

  • Select the Right Instance Type: AWS offers various instance types optimized for different tasks. Choose an instance that aligns with your specific application needs, whether it’s for computational power, memory, or storage.
  • Adjust Auto Scaling Settings: One of the significant advantages of AWS VPS is its ability to scale. Set up auto-scaling policies to automatically adjust your instance count based on real-time traffic demand, ensuring optimal performance during peak loads.
  • Optimize Storage Options: Utilize AWS Elastic Block Store (EBS) volumes for high-performance applications. Additionally, consider using Amazon S3 for scalable storage that integrates seamlessly with your server.
  • Implement Load Balancing: Use Amazon Elastic Load Balancing (ELB) to distribute incoming traffic across multiple instances, reducing the load on any single server and enhancing overall responsiveness.
  • Use Content Delivery Network (CDN): Integrate Amazon CloudFront to cache content closer to your users, reducing latency and accelerating load times for your applications.

Regular Maintenance and Monitoring Techniques

Regular maintenance and monitoring are essential for ensuring that your AWS VPS server operates smoothly over time. Here are best practices to implement:

  • Set Up Regular Backups: Use AWS Backup or create snapshots of your instances regularly to protect against data loss. Schedule daily backups to safeguard your data and allow for easy restoration if needed.
  • Monitor Performance Metrics: AWS provides various tools to monitor your server’s performance, such as Amazon CloudWatch. Set up custom dashboards to track CPU usage, memory, disk I/O, and network traffic for proactive management.
  • Update Software and Security Patches: Regularly update your operating system and application software to incorporate the latest features and security improvements. Automate this process as much as possible to ensure that all components remain current.
  • Review Access Control: Regularly audit user access and permissions to ensure that only authorized personnel can access your server. Implement the principle of least privilege (PoLP) to minimize security risks.
  • Delete Unused Resources: Regularly review and remove any unused resources, including EBS volumes or EC2 instances. This practice helps in cost management and keeps your environment clean.

Leveraging AWS Tools for Enhanced Management and Security

Amazon Web Services provides a suite of tools designed to enhance the management and security of your AWS VPS server. Utilizing these tools can significantly improve how you handle operations:

  • AWS Management Console: This web-based interface allows you to view and manage all AWS services. Use it to monitor your server’s overall health and make necessary adjustments quickly.
  • AWS IAM (Identity and Access Management): Implement IAM to control who can access your AWS resources. Create roles and policies to define permissions tailored to the specific needs of users in your organization.
  • AWS CloudTrail: Enable CloudTrail for logging and monitoring API calls within your account. This provides visibility into user activity and helps you assess compliance.
  • AWS Firewall Manager: Use AWS Firewall Manager to centrally manage security policies across your AWS accounts and resources. It helps in maintaining consistent security measures across your instances.
  • Amazon GuardDuty: Enable GuardDuty to leverage machine learning for threat detection. This tool continuously monitors your AWS account and workload to identify any anomalies that might suggest a security threat.

Incorporating these best practices for optimizing your AWS VPS server not only enhances its performance but also fortifies its security. By regularly maintaining, monitoring, and utilizing the right tools, you ensure that your server operates at its peak efficiency while adapting to the growing and changing demands of your business.

Ultimately, the goal is to create a robust and reliable hosting environment that meets the needs of your current applications while remaining flexible for future growth. By implementing these best practices, you leverage the full potential of your AWS VPS server, ensuring it continues to support your business objectives effectively.

Conclusion

In conclusion, leveraging an AWS VPS server can significantly enhance your business operations by providing a reliable, scalable, and secure hosting environment. With its robust features, AWS offers clear advantages over traditional VPS solutions, particularly in terms of flexibility and cost-efficiency. As businesses grow and their needs evolve, the scalability inherent in AWS VPS hosting ensures that resources can be adjusted quickly and easily.

Moreover, the security features provided by AWS are designed to protect sensitive data and maintain compliance with industry standards, giving businesses peace of mind. However, to maximize the benefits of your AWS VPS server, it is essential to follow best practices for optimization and management. Regular maintenance, performance tuning, and utilizing the suite of management tools provided by AWS will not only enhance server performance but also ensure security and operational efficiency.

In summary, with the proper implementation and management, an AWS VPS server can be a powerful asset for any organization looking to streamline its IT operations, reduce costs, and focus on core business objectives. As the landscape of cloud technology continues to evolve, keeping abreast of the latest practices and tools will further empower businesses to leverage their AWS resources effectively for sustainable growth.

Do you have questions or comments? Share your experiences: